Wait, What Is Dry January?

Dry January is a month-long challenge to abstain from alcohol. While it started as a way to promote healthier habits post-holidays, it has now become a global movement. Dry January offers a ton of benefits—from improving your sleep to saving money and even boosting your energy levels. It’s like giving your body and mind (and wallet) the reset they deserve!

Why Join Dry January with Us? The Benefits Are Real!

  • Better Sleep: We could all use a better night’s sleep! So, say goodbye to restless nights and hello to waking up refreshed and ready to tackle your day.
  • Mental Clarity: Alcohol can sometimes cloud your thoughts. A month off can leave you feeling sharper and more focused.
  • Glowing Skin: This is my personal favorite! Did you know alcohol can dehydrate your skin? Give your complexion a little extra love this January.
  • Save Money: All those bar tabs and bottles add up. Why not put that money toward something that truly nourishes you?

Tips for Staying Motivated All Month

Sticking with Dry January is easier when you have a plan! Here are a few of our go-to tips:

  • Find Your Why: Whether it’s better health, clearer skin, or simply a personal challenge, knowing why you’re doing this will keep you motivated.
  • Replace the Habit: Swap that evening glass of wine with a new ritual—like tea, a mocktail, or a DIY spa night.
  • Track Your Progress: Journal how you’re feeling. You might be surprised by the positive changes!
